Wheatland Lane - CH44 7EE
Key Postcode Insights
CH44 7EE is a residential postcode situated on Wheatland Lane, Wallasey, CH44 with 14 addresses.
It ranks as the 251st largest and 114th most expensive of the 723 postcodes in the CH44 area. The most common property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The postcode contains a total of 14 properties: 14 houses.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in CH44 7EE sold for £89,995 on 22nd August 2025. Since then prices have on average remained the same.
The current average value in the postcode is £93,448.
The CH44 7EE Sales Market has increased by 69.1% over the last 10 years.
